| When it states that all must be declared, what exactly does that mean? This is what I think it means. I think it means that all variables must be declared before use in a program. | I think it means that all variables must be declared before use in a program. Correct. In BlitzMAX variable declaration is done using the Local or Global keywords. Fields using the Field or Global keyword. |
